A Modified Eyebrow Lift Technique Based on New Anatomy Findings of Muscular-deep Fascial System
Wenfang Dong1, Xin Qi1, Bing Wen2
1Plastic and Burn Surgery Department, Diabetic Foot Prevention and Treatment Center, Peking University First Hospital, No.8, Xishiku Street, Xicheng District, Beijing, 100034, China.
Background:
Eyebrow lift surgery addresses periorbital aging in Asian women, yet achieving durable eyebrow stability and adequate projection remains challenging. Leveraging recent anatomical insights into the muscular-multilayered deep fascial system, we developed an enhanced deep-plane eyebrow lift technique and evaluated its safety and efficacy.
Methods:
A retrospective review of demographic data, surgical complications, and satisfaction rates was conducted for consecutive patients who underwent this modified eyebrow lift, in which the deep fascial system served as anchoring points for suspending periorbital soft tissue. Outcomes were evaluated through surgeon- and patient-reported satisfaction scores (categorized as poor, fair, satisfactory, or totally satisfactory) and by comparing preoperative and postoperative measurements of upper eyelid and eyebrow height.
Results:
Thirty-seven patients (aged 32-73 years) were included. Mean satisfaction scores were 3.87 ± 0.41 (surgeon) and 3.71 ± 0.60 (patient). Upper eyelid height increased significantly from 4.54±0.58 mm to 5.39±0.47 mm (p < 0.001) at medial limbus point, from 4.87±0.61 mm to 6.21±0.59 mm (p < 0.001) at mid-pupil point, from 3.62±0.73 mm to 5.68±0.75 mm (p < 0.001) at lateral canthus point. Eyebrow height also improved, though not statistically significantly. No surgical complications were observed during a mean follow-up of 12.0 months.
Conclusion:
Based on recent anatomy findings regarding muscular-multilayered deep fascial system, this study explored surgical strategies for favorable and sustained periorbital rejuvenation in Asian women, with high satisfaction and no major complications.
